Robert Neff Obituary

Neff, Robert F.

Robert F. Neff passed away on Sept. 29, 2012 at age 75. Born in Lima, Ohio, he was a longtime Rockland County resident. He was a graduate of Waynesfield High School, Kenyon College (BA) and Cornell University (MA, Science Teaching). He was a physics textbook author and award-winning teacher to generations of students at Suffern High School, retiring in 1997. An avid hiker, biker and environmentalist, he made his way through Harriman State Park, Ireland and France on a bicycle. He was president of the Environmental Management Council and served on the board of the Torne Valley Preservation Association. He served as secretary of the Trustees of Suffern Free Library and was a lifetime member of the Waynesfield, OH Masons Lodge.

He is survived by his wife, Zsuzsanna; daughter, Mandy; his beloved grandchildren, Morgan, Alexander and James; and sister, Jane Ricci.
